Bridgend

Bridgend is a town in Wales, 18-mile (29 km) west of the capital Cardiff and 20-mile (32 km) east of Swansea.

In the town centre the main retail shopping areas are the Rhiw Shopping Centre, Adare Street, Caroline Street, Derwen Road, Nolton Street, Queen Street, Dunraven Place, Market Street and Cheapside.

Bryngarw Country Park is the largest Park in the Borough. It offers many amenity based areas including an adventure play area, barbecue and picnic areas, car park, cafe and a visitor centre. It includes a patchwork of woodland, grassland and freshwater habitats. Kenfig National Nature Reserve; Kenfig Pool, is set on the edge of this beautiful area, with spectacular views across Swansea Bay. It is one of the finest Wildlife habitats in Wales. The reserve is home to unique wild orchids, as well as insects and wildlife. Kenfig is one of the most important sites in Britain for nature conservation.

Parc Slip Nature Reserve is an environment of wetlands, woodlands and meadows.  Varied habitats have been created and the park supports an increasing diversity of wildlife.

Transport

Rail

Bridgend railway station has regular services to Cardiff Central, Bristol Parkway and London Paddington to the east; Port Talbot Parkway,Neath, Swansea and the West Wales Line to the west; and Maesteg to the north. There are also services to Manchester Piccadilly.

Buses

Bridgend bus station has services to urban and rural areas in South Wales.
